The main cost components of daily operation and maintenance. The daily operation and maintenance of 1.8-ton lithium-ion forklifts is carried out around the core components. The cost fluctuates slightly with the frequency of use and the operating environment. The following is the reference details of general costs. Daily inspection costs. Daily inspection is the basis for ensuring the stability of equipment, including appearance inspection, operation parts debugging, safety device verification, etc. The single cost is low. It is mainly the labor cost of technicians. Combined with the frequency of operations, this part accounts for about 10% of the total expenditure of operation and maintenance every month. Replacement costs for wearing parts. Lithium forklift wearing parts such as tires, brake pads, filter elements, etc., have a long replacement cycle. Under normal working conditions, tires are replaced once every 1-2 years, brake pads are replaced every 6-8 months, and filter elements are replaced every 3-6 months. This part accounts for about 20% -30%, which is specifically affected by the operation intensity. Battery system operation and maintenance costs. Lithium forklift batteries have strong maintenance-free properties. They only need to clean the surface and check the interface every day. They require professional inspection and calibration once a year. The cost is the working hours and consumables for regular inspection, accounting for about 10% of the total operation and maintenance expenditure. In the long run, it is much lower than the related operation and maintenance costs of fuel forklifts. In addition to the above-mentioned core expenses, there are occasional temporary maintenance costs due to sudden minor failures, but the proportion is extremely low. Enterprises can reduce such expenses through standardized operation and regular maintenance.
